The lyrics immediately establish a stance against rivalry, asserting "no competition." The speaker expresses a clear desire for unity over the divisive act of judging others. This opening sets a tone of resistance to external scrutiny and a call for collective support.
A core tension emerges from the conflict between the speaker's plea for mutual aid and the critics' inherent negativity. The lyrics highlight how judgment creates unnecessary burdens, forcing a defensive posture. The repeated refrain, "This is no contest," underscores the speaker's fundamental belief that life shouldn't be a battle for superiority.
The lyrics effectively use contrast to expose the critics' hypocrisy. While opinions are ostensibly "respected," the speaker quickly counters that critics "cut us right down" without proper consideration. The text describes hasty, reductive judgment that actively constructs walls where none need exist.
The emotional impact culminates in a sudden, raw shift. After a series of reasoned arguments against division, the speaker's frustration boils over with a blunt challenge to the critics' authority. The final, visceral declaration, "you are shit," delivers a shocking punch, revealing the deep-seated anger and sense of injustice that underlies the entire piece. This abrupt turn makes the listener feel the speaker's breaking point.
